Amerisur Resources Plc ("Amerisur" or the "Company")
Ave-1 Update
Amerisur Resources Plc, the oil and gas producer and explorer focused on South America, is pleased to announce an update on the well Ave-1 in the Fenix Block, Colombia. Ave-1, an exploration well in the Fenix Block has been drilled to a depth of 3,300ft MD (2,752ft TVD) with a maximum inclination of 44.7 degrees.
The objective of the well was to evaluate the oil potential in the Mugrosa formation, located below the reservoirs previously discovered in the Esmeraldas formation by the well Isabel-1. To the drilled depth no prospective sands were encountered in the Mugrosa formation. Within the overlying Esmeraldas formation, a gross column of 99ft TVD and net column of 73ft TVD of Hydrocarbon bearing sands was encountered.
This zone was tested and flowed limited volumes of 32.7 degrees API oil and associated gas. Log analysis indicates a slightly lower reservoir quality than that observed in the shallow Esmeraldas section of Isabel-1. The Company is currently preparing a detailed evaluation and stimulation programme for the well.
John Wardle, CEO, commented: "It is slightly disappointing that the Mugrosa at this point did not contain prospective sands; however the confirmation of the continuation of the Esmeraldas sand bodies first seen in Iguasa-1, then tested in Isabel-1, is great news and gives us further important insight into what could be an extensive resource in the Fenix block. We remain very enthusiastic about this area and will continue our work to develop the important potential of Fenix, made up of multiple light oil play types within a complex, but increasingly understood structural system."
